This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ced Employment Solicitor to join one of Northern Ireland’s most highly regarded employment law teams. The firm is recognised as a market leader in employment law, acting for a diverse client base across both the public and private sectors.
The successful candidate will gain hands-on experience working on a broad range of complex and high-value employment matters. You will play a key role in advising clients on both contentious and non-contentious issues, with the opportunity to take ownership of cases and contribute to the continued growth and development of the team.
You will be involved in a wide variety of employment law matters, including:
- Advising on and litigating complex discrimination, harassment, and unfair dismissal claims
- Providing strategic advice on employment disputes and risk management
- Drafting, reviewing, and negotiating employment contracts and related documentation
- Supporting clients through employment tribunals and other dispute resolution processes
- Building long-term relationships with clients and acting as a trusted advisor
